Food Technology HSC exam details for Wednesday 21 October 2009

The Board of Studies joins with the rest of the community in wishing all students the best for their exams. For general information, facts and figures about this year's HSC, please see the newly released 2009 HSC Media Guide. Course: Food Technology Date: Wednesday October 21, 2009, 1:55 PM - 5:00 PM Candidature: 3477 (as at 1 September 2009) The paper consists of four sections. Section I (10 marks) consists of 10 multiple-choice questions, answered on a separate machine-scored answer sheet. Section II consists of two parts. Part A (45 marks) has three compulsory questions, made up of several parts. These questions are worth 15 marks each and are answered in the spaces provided on the question paper. Part B (10 marks) consists of two 10-mark questions, from which the students choose one based on their chosen option topic. The Part B question is answered in the spaces provided on the question paper. Section III consists of two 20-mark structured extended-response questions, from which the students must choose one. Section IV consists of four extended-response questions worth 15 marks each, from which the students must choose one based on their chosen option topic.
